Richard L 24-01-2010 08:28 PM

Quote:

Originally Posted by Pat32
Question:

- What is the maximum amount of methanol % the system can run?
- Can the system run ethanol? What is the maximum % of ethanol supported?
- Will the system come with any documentations as to installation and/or parts required? So far I can see I need a water tank, but is there anything else i need? Filters, hoses etc

Thanks

- 100% methanol is used on the HFS-6 system (same pump) since March this year with no report of pump failure of leak. As far as the pump manufacturer (aquatec, USA) the pump is resistant to methanol

- I think ethanol is possible but not confirmed by aquatec - thinking of running a secondary fuel system?

- The system will come with a user manual similar to the (HFS-6). It comes with every thing except the water tank. Download the HFS-6 user manual so that you can get an impression on what is supplied and how the manual is written. You can see the in-tank filter (blue item) on the product picture.

DiGiTaLBee 25-01-2010 10:29 AM

What are the differences between this kit and the HFS-6?

Why is the small tube, that is attached next to the pump of the HFS-6 system, missing on this one?

Are there any guide lines as to how the car should be programed to run this kit?

Richard L 25-01-2010 12:02 PM

The HFS-3 cannot (compared to the HFS-6):
- offset against the initial F-IDC - the F-IDC threshold % = starting point of meth flow %
- It doesn't have manifold pressure compensation, but can use it as a reference for injection (see below).
- alter the failsafe reset period = pegged at 3 seconds
- read "Direct Injection" pulses such as the 335i or Audi FSI pulses
- control a MAC valve directly as with the HFS-6

The HFS-3 can:
- scale-up/down the incoming F-IDC for car with very large fuel injector that doesn't run up to 100%.
- You can run the system based on boost or IDC only. In single stage or progressive mode.

The HFS-6 is more suited for engine with large turbo with power beyond 550whp.

I think the small tube you are referring to is possibly the accumulator. This unit is used to smooth out any pulses apparent in the lines due to the nature of the pump. I have not used a kit without an accumulator so Richard will have let you know the effects of removing it from the system. My guess would be it may change slightly between each application due to flow rates etc. but Richard is the authority on the subject.
